### Understanding AI-Driven Valuation Surges

AI-driven valuation surges occur when companies leveraging AI and ML technologies experience rapid growth, leading to increased valuations and investor interest. This phenomenon is driven by the increasing demand for AI-powered solutions across industries, from healthcare to finance.

### Risk Mitigation Strategies

To manage risk, our framework incorporates the following strategies:

1. **Diversification**: Spreading investments across various AI-driven tech stocks and growth-focused ETFs to minimize exposure to individual stock volatility.
2. **Stop-loss orders**: Implementing stop-loss orders to limit potential losses in the event of market downturns.
3. **Regular portfolio rebalancing**: Periodically rebalancing the portfolio to maintain optimal asset allocation and minimize risk.

### Tax-Loss Harvesting

Tax-loss harvesting involves selling securities at a loss to offset gains from other investments. Our framework utilizes tax-loss harvesting to minimize tax liabilities and maximize after-tax returns.
